ABSTRACT

BACKGROUND: The Center for Medicare and Medicaid Services (CMS) created the Star Rating system based on multiple measures that indicate the overall quality of health plans. Community pharmacists can impact certain Star Ratings measure scores through medication adherence and patient safety interventions. OBJECTIVE: To explore methods, needs, and workflow issues of community pharmacists to improve CMS Star Ratings measures. METHODS: Think-aloud protocols (TAPs) were conducted with active community retail pharmacists in Oklahoma. Each TAP was audio recorded and transcribed to documents for analysis. Analysts agreed on common themes, illuminated differences in findings, and saturation of the data gathered. Methods, needs, and workflow themes of community pharmacists associated with improving Star Ratings measures were compiled and organized to exhibit a decision-making process. Five TAPs were performed among three independent pharmacy owners, one multi-store owner, and one chain-store administrator. RESULTS: A thematically common 4-step process to monitor and improve CMS Star Ratings scores among participants was identified. To improve Star Ratings measures, pharmacists: 1) used technology to access scores, 2) analyzed data to strategically set goals, 3) assessed individual patient information for comprehensive assessment, and 4) decided on interventions to best impact Star Ratings scores. Participants also shared common needs, workflow issues, and benefits associated with methods used in improving Star Ratings. CONCLUSION: TAPs were useful in exploring processes of pharmacists who improve CMS Star Ratings scores. Pharmacists demonstrated and verbalized their methods, workflow issues, needs, and benefits related to performing the task. The themes and decision-making process identified to improving CMS Star Ratings scores will assist in the development of training and education programs for pharmacists in the community setting.

ABSTRACT

OBJECTIVES: The Centers for Medicare and Medicaid Services (CMS) is moving toward a value-based model, which includes the Five-Star Quality Rating System (Star Ratings). Prescription Drug Plans include multiple pharmacy measures associated with adherence and patient safety that contribute to CMS Star Ratings scores. This study, using the Theory of Planned Behavior (TPB), explored factors associated with community pharmacists' beliefs to improve Star Ratings scores. DESIGN: Exploratory, qualitative, use of focus groups, and the TPB. SETTING AND PARTICIPANTS: Focus groups were performed in conference rooms at the College of Pharmacy main and satellite campuses. Participants were community retail pharmacists with an active Oklahoma license and 1 year of work experience. MAIN OUTCOME MEASURES: Each focus group was audio recorded and the recording transcribed to documents and analyzed with the use of a hybrid deductive and inductive qualitative approach rooted in a constant comparative framework. Coding of the data back to the TPB constitutes a deductive approach. The generation of themes and subthemes from other coded nodes constitutes an inductive approach. Analysts agreed on common themes, differences in findings, and saturation of the data gathered. RESULTS: Four focus groups were conducted with 26 participants in 2 categories: pharmacists with and without experience improving Star Ratings. Pharmacists shared and contrasted in salient, normative, and control beliefs about patient outcomes, data, financial implications, staff, technology, and other stakeholders associated with performance of improving Star Ratings. Themes regarding medication adherence, patient safety, and intention were also found. CONCLUSION: The TPB was used to explore beliefs of community pharmacists about improving Star Ratings scores. Themes that were identified will assist in future research for measuring intention to improve CMS Star Ratings scores and the development of training and education programs.

ABSTRACT

OBJECTIVES: To perform a retrospective financial analysis on the implementation of a self-insured company's wellness program from the pharmaceutical care provider's perspective and conduct sensitivity analyses to estimate costs versus revenues for pharmacies without resident pharmacists, program implementation for a second employer, the second year of the program, and a range of pharmacist wages. DESIGN: Cost-benefit and sensitivity analyses. SETTING: Self-insured employer with headquarters in Canton, N.C. PATIENTS: 36 employees at facility in Clinton, Iowa. INTERVENTIONS: Pharmacist-provided cardiovascular wellness program. MAIN OUTCOME MEASURES: Costs and revenues collected from pharmacy records, including pharmacy purchasing records, billing records, and pharmacists' time estimates. METHODS: All costs and revenues were calculated for the development and first year of the intervention program. Costs included initial and follow-up screening supplies, office supplies, screening/group presentation time, service provision time, documentation/preparation time, travel expenses, claims submission time, and administrative fees. Revenues included initial screening revenues, follow-up screening revenues, group session revenues, and Heart Smart program revenues. RESULTS: For the development and first year of Heart Smart, net benefit to the pharmacy (revenues minus costs) amounted to dollars 2,413. All sensitivity analyses showed a net benefit. For pharmacies without a resident pharmacist, the net benefit was dollars 106; for Heart Smart in a second employer, the net benefit was dollars 6,024; for the second year, the projected net benefit was dollars 6,844; factoring in a lower pharmacist salary, the net benefit was dollars 2,905; and for a higher pharmacist salary, the net benefit was dollars 1,265. CONCLUSION: For the development and first year of Heart Smart, the revenues of the wellness program in a self-insured company outweighed the costs.
